  1. Hi, I have a question regarding standard DNS server entry in resolv.conf: The Google DNS 8.8.8.8 is at the top followed by the one supplied by my DHCP service. That way the Google server will be queried first, which I think is wrong, considering privacy implications. Why is it hardcoded anyway? As I understand it, it comes from /etc/resolvconf/resolv.conf.d/head? this should not include anything. Would be nice If somebody could clarify why it is implemented that way. Thanx
